English: Linton Ridge in high summer. Photo taken from the B4224 just south of Bromsash. The houses on the top of the ridge command a great view back in the opposite direction! The buildings on the right are part of Burton Farm; the road from Bromsash to Linton crosses and recrosses the scene imperceptibly. To quote George O'Dowd; "red, gold and green". |
